Vramscope attaches to any training job on the Northquay cluster and samples allocator state every 500 ms, producing a timeline of peak usage, fragmentation, and per-kernel attribution. Enable it by setting the profiling flag in your job manifest; overhead is typically under 3%. Traces land in your team's artifact bucket within minutes of job completion and open in the Vramscope viewer. Note that multi-node jobs need the collector sidecar enabled per node. Questions and trace-reading help go to the tooling crew at the address below.

alerts address for kafof-bagag: kasael@olvarqdyn.corp

**Ticket: TextHopper mis-sniffs Latin-1 uploads as UTF-8**

Hey plugin folks — if your uploader pushes files without a BOM, our encoding sniffer sometimes guesses wrong and mangles accented characters. Workaround for now: declare charset explicitly in the manifest. Proper fix lands in the next minor release. Repro trace is below.

build token for kawep-baguf: htk9_1da8d318d

Leadership Review Briefing — Project Larkspur

Project Larkspur, the internal billing consolidation effort at Veldane Systems, is now eleven weeks behind schedule. The delay stems from integration issues with the Orrin ledger module and a two-month vendor onboarding slip. Current spend stands at 68% of the approved envelope, with contingency untouched. Marta Quillen's team expects a revised go-live in Q3. Budget reforecasts are attached for finance review. The following note on downstream commitments is confidential.

management briefing: Headcount on the Belix team goes from 60 to 93 by the end of November. Gross margin on Belix came in at 23 percent against a plan of 47 percent.

Quick heads-up on Pinwheel UI versioning: we cut a minor release every sprint, and anything touching component props needs a changeset file in the PR. No changeset, no merge — the bot will nag you. Majors are rare and go through the design council first. The full policy, with examples of what counts as breaking, lives on the internal page below.

wiki page, bahip-yahip: https://grafana.qirvanlabs.corp/browse/display/projects/cc3a1b9dbfc9